Hi...any experience on tendering into port on Glory??

we are the only ship in Belize that day, sailing in May

 

I am still undecided whether to tender in and take Coral Breeze tour to Altun Ha ...meets at the bar on the pier...

 

or to book Carnival excursion to Altun Ha, the one WITHOUT the River Wallace, the river tour does not interest me....

 

Does a ship tour really get you off the ship that much faster/easier in a tender port??

We sailed on the Glory in April 2005 and did a snorkeling tour to Goff's Caye that departed right from the ship. We met at a lounge and then were escorted to a lower deck. We were going in front of lots of people to get our tender. Am sure that Carnival tours have first priority off the ship. I know on our cruise that some passengers did an independent tour to Caye Caulker and had to wait a couple of tours to get on a tender.
